Manage System - Diagnostics
This page allows an authorized user to setup and monitor diagnostic messages coming from and going to
devices available on the Online Tree. This dialog also allows the user to watch the ICSP commands
being sent to/from a device. There are several different types of asynchronous notifications that can be
selected for a device:port:system (D:P:S) combination. Each notification type is represented by a column
in the table. All messages are displayed in the Notifications tab of the Output Display window within
NetLinx Studio v 2.4.
1.
Click the
Manage System
link (from within the System Settings section of the Navigation frame).
2.
Clicking on any of the Online Tree items opens menu items with the Diagnostics button option
available.
3.
Click the
Diagnostics
button to open the Diagnostics dialog.
4.
Use the
RefreshInterval
drop-down to select from the following values: 2 seconds, 5 seconds, or 10
seconds. This refresh interval allows you to select how often your messages are updated.
Setting up and removing a Diagnostic Filter
Setup a diagnostic filter by scrolling down the page and clicking the Modify button below the first empty
column. This action opens the Device Configuration dialog as a secondary popup window.
1.
Configure a diagnostic filter using the parameters available within the Diagnostic Configuration
dialog.
The Diagnostic Configuration dialog allows you to select both the notifications you wish to receive
and the target devices (within the Online Tree) for these notifications. There are several different
types of asynchronous notifications that can be selected for a device:port:system (D:P:S)
combination. Each notification type is represented by a column in the table.
All messages are displayed in the Notifications tab of the Output Display window within NetLinx
Studio v 2.4.
A user can choose to either store these selections to a profile or recall a previously stored profile
configuration by either:
2.
Select an open Preset number entry from within
Presets
drop-down list. Make all desired
notification selection and press the Store button. Pressing this button opens a popup field labeled
Explorer User Prompt - Preset Name? where you enter the name associated with this new Preset.
Press
OK
to return to the previous Device Configuration popup dialog.
Click
Cancel
to exit this popup and return to the previous dialog without making any changes.
3.
Press the down arrow (adjacent to the Preset drop-down list) to display a listing of all currently
available Presets. Select a previously configured Preset and press the Recall button to populate all
available fields and radio buttons with the selections associated with this chosen Preset.
This preset mechanism is done via cookies so it does not persist across multiple browsers/
computers.
4.
Once you have made your modifications/selections within this dialog, press the Update button to
save your changes and return to the Diagnostics dialog.
